Output 86621e2635aae689c16ce03fde1e963b4378675019a16244e3de3284950f5f10:0
- value
- 1305616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f840511386183a929c9fb95f6cde109cc729123e OP_EQUAL
- address
- 3QKeYvMJnvooaJ4j5QBpQfUAEGT9jXggT7
- transaction
- 86621e2635aae689c16ce03fde1e963b4378675019a16244e3de3284950f5f10
- confirmations
- 292843
- spent
- true